Secretary Clinton goes off-script, 'clarifications' follow

Speaking in India on July 20, Secretary of State Hillary Rodham Clinton mistakenly responded to a question on transferring sensitive reprocessing and enrichment nuclear technology from India to other countries, saying the U.S. does not oppose it. Washington's arms-control community  noticed the secretary's comment and immediately tried to correct it. Mrs. Clinton "either misspoke or was badly advised about the United States' policy regarding the transfer of sensitive enrichment and reprocessing technology," said Daryl Kimball of the Ploughshares-funded Arms Control Association.
